Drexel University: New Report - Pandemic in PA's Prisons Warns of a Looming Public Health Crisis
July 03, 2020
July 03, 2020
PHILADELPHIA, Pennsylvania, July 3 -- Drexel University issued the following news release:
Jails and prisons are hotspots for new cases of COVID-19 and as of June 22, over 570 incarcerated people in the United States and more than 50 corrections personnel have died from the virus.
